Additional Information
A warm, windproof and water-resistant women's coat of durable cotton canvas with corduroy trim and a detachable hood. Features a covered zip/snap placket, rivets at key stress points and five pockets, including one inner security/media pocket. Lined in our 1923 Harding pattern: upper lining is cozy polyester/acrylic sherpa fleece, lower lining is cotton. Insulated sleeves are polyester lined.
- 31½" long
- Shell: 100% cotton with polyester/nylon trim
- Machine wash
- Imported
- Machine wash, separately, cold, gentle cycle
- No bleach
- Line dry
